Abstract

Mounting clamps may be utilized to quickly and easily secure solar panel modules relative to mounting rails, which may in turn be secured relative to a mounting surface (e.g., a roof). The mounting clamps may be configured to quickly secure the solar pane modules relative to the mounting rails by tightening a tightening element to pull a clamp element toward the surface of a mounting rail, thereby clamping a portion (e.g., a frame) of a solar panel module between the clamping element and an outer surface of the mounting rail.

Claims (9)

1. A mounting clamp for mounting a solar panel onto a mounting rail, the mounting clamp comprising:

a top engagement feature defining a top clamping portion configured to engage a frame portion of the solar panel at a first end of the top engagement feature;

a bottom engagement feature pivotably secured at a second end of the bottom engagement feature relative to a second end of the top engagement feature and defining a bottom clamping portion configured to engage an interior portion of the mounting rail at a first end of the bottom engagement feature; and

a tightening element comprising a head component and a body component defining a length that extends along a tightening element axis through a first sidewall of the bottom engagement feature that is adjacent to the first end of the bottom engagement feature, and at least partially through a first sidewall of the top engagement feature that is adjacent to the second end of the top engagement feature such that the head component is positioned adjacent the bottom engagement feature,

wherein the tightening element is configured to, when tightened by turning the head component, cause the bottom engagement feature to pivot relative to the top engagement feature and to close a gap between the top clamping portion of the top engagement feature and the bottom clamping portion of the bottom engagement feature.

2. The mounting clamp of claim 1 , wherein the tightening element is a bolt rotatable about the tightening element axis, and wherein tightening the bolt causes the gap to close in a direction perpendicular to bolt axis extending along a length of the bolt.

3. The mounting clamp of claim 2 , wherein the bolt loosely extends through the bottom engagement feature and threads into the top engagement feature.

4. The mounting clamp of claim 2 , wherein the bottom engagement feature is pivotably secured relative to the top engagement feature about a pivot axis perpendicular to the bolt axis.

5. The mounting clamp of claim 1 , further comprising a pivot pin, and wherein the top engagement feature and the bottom engagement feature are secured relative to the pivot pin.
